Tesco set to launch book club with UK's biggest publisher
Tesco, the supermarket chain with more than 1200 stores in the UK, is expanding its retail empire by launching a book club in collaboration with the UK's biggest publisher, Random House.
Book clubs began in a more domestic way than the huge marketing
tool announced by Tesco. The Tesco Book Club will produce a special edition of
a Random House book each month, featuring additional content and a branded
bookmark, and will be sold for £3.73. The supermarket, which sells books at
around 600 of its branches, is already one of Britain's biggest booksellers and
intends to promote the scheme with a nationwide in-store campaign and e-mails
to shoppers.
